summaryrefslogtreecommitdiffstats
path: root/235.patch
diff options
context:
space:
mode:
authorRemi Collet <remi@remirepo.net>2019-10-04 09:34:13 +0200
committerRemi Collet <remi@remirepo.net>2019-10-04 09:34:13 +0200
commit7bb5e342325bdc63f2535fddcf0bce9d825f77e0 (patch)
tree4028c26283a679c27b199ad338d0ff5017431bcd /235.patch
parent295547b71b0f19e89fa8175bf9695602de0316e8 (diff)
- update to 2.14.2
- add patch for PHP 7.4 from https://github.com/zendframework/zend-form/pull/235
Diffstat (limited to '235.patch')
-rw-r--r--235.patch22
1 files changed, 22 insertions, 0 deletions
diff --git a/235.patch b/235.patch
new file mode 100644
index 0000000..1926da6
--- /dev/null
+++ b/235.patch
@@ -0,0 +1,22 @@
+From 19d1ed9c335a1d9ea1ccf718f420444acb4ec277 Mon Sep 17 00:00:00 2001
+From: Remi Collet <remi@remirepo.net>
+Date: Fri, 4 Oct 2019 09:30:17 +0200
+Subject: [PATCH] fix Trying to access array offset on value of type null (7.4)
+
+---
+ src/Form.php | 2 +-
+ 1 file changed, 1 insertion(+), 1 deletion(-)
+
+diff --git a/src/Form.php b/src/Form.php
+index 035cd85b..3ee441c2 100644
+--- a/src/Form.php
++++ b/src/Form.php
+@@ -364,7 +364,7 @@ public function bindValues(array $values = [], array $validationGroup = null)
+ $data = array_key_exists($this->baseFieldset->getName(), $data)
+ ? $data[$this->baseFieldset->getName()]
+ : [];
+- $this->object = $this->baseFieldset->bindValues($data, $validationGroup[$this->baseFieldset->getName()]);
++ $this->object = $this->baseFieldset->bindValues($data, $validationGroup ? $validationGroup[$this->baseFieldset->getName()] : null);
+ } else {
+ $this->object = parent::bindValues($data, $validationGroup);
+ }